“I mean Bivol already beat him”: Dmitry Bivol’s manager claims Canelo Alvarez needs to prove himself before urging for a rematch

Following his sensational victory over Canelo Alvarez in May of last year. Dmitry Bivol and his manager Vadim Kornilov were totally open to the notion of a rematch with the Mexican superstar, this time though in the super-middleweight class.

While Alvarez has indicated an interest in a rematch, Bivol’s management recently restated Bivol’s stance that he took immediately after the Russian fighter defeated Alvarez in the ring.

According to Kornilov, Bivol may be willing to step into the ring with Alvarez again in September 2023, but some conditions must be met. According to Kornilov, Bivol needs a convincing cause to face Canelo again.

168 or Bust: Bivol’s Demands for a Rematch with Canelo Alvarez Revealed!

The manager of Dmitry Bivol reveals demands a rematch with Canelo Alvarez at 168 lbs. Given that Bivol has previously defeated Alvarez in an exciting fight, Kornilov admits that finding a convincing reason for Bivol to meet the former world light-heavyweight champion again has been difficult.

“To be honest, I don’t really understand why Bivol would want to do it. I mean Bivol already beat him. He’s not as motivated [as before]. It’s not really that big of a challenge,” Kornilov, Bivol’s manager, stated in a recent interview with Little Giant Boxing.

However, Kornilov hinted at certain terms that Bivol’s team has in mind, keeping the prospect of a Bivol vs. Alvarez II alive. “One of those terms right now is Bivol wants to fight him at 168,” he proclaimed. “It’s enticing for him to put all the titles on the line,” he added.

The Rematch Rumble: Bivol vs. Alvarez Saga Continues to Heat Up

As fight fans eagerly await the outcome of Alvarez’s upcoming bout and Bivol’s decision on a potential rematch, the anticipation continues to build. Meanwhile, Alvarez is currently focused on his upcoming bout against John Ryder on May 6th.

While Alvarez has expressed interest in a rematch with Bivol, some fans have been clamoring for a showdown between Alvarez and David Benavidez. Only time will tell if Bivol and Alvarez will step into the ring for a second epic showdown.”
